OFAC, Etc. The Borrower will notify the Administrative Agent (i) immediately if an Executive Officer of the Borrower has knowledge that any Credit Party or any of its Subsidiaries or its Unrestricted Subsidiaries or any of their respective directors, officers, and employees is (A) listed on the OFAC Lists or otherwise becomes a Blocked Person or (B) convicted on, pleads nolo contendere to, is indicted on, or is arraigned and held over on, charges involving money laundering or predicate crimes to money laundering, or (ii) promptly if an Executive Officer of the Borrower has knowledge that any Credit Party or any of its Subsidiaries or its Unrestricted Subsidiaries or any of their respective directors, officers, and employees is subject to or has received formal notice of any proceeding or investigation by any Governmental Authority in connection with any violation of Anti-Terrorism Laws.
